Design

Early voicepipes consisted of two cones, of wood

 or metal

, one end shaped to fit the speaker's mouth, connected to the other which was flared to amplify the sound.

Later designs of the voicepipe inserted a removable cork-mounted whistle, which could be sounded by blowing into the tube from the other end. On naval vessels, this created a distinctive sound associated with urgent intra-ship communication on old warships. The sound of the whistle would summon the listener, who would remove the whistle and answer the call. Very long speaking tubes might use an electrical bell or light to indicate a call, as the large volume of air in the pipe would make it difficult to blow with enough pressure to sound a whistle at the far end.

Voicepipes had no switch

ing mechanism and so, to provide multiple destinations, separate voicepipes with dedicated transit pipes had to be provided between all pairs of desired endpoints.

The technology continued to be used into the electronic age due to its reliability and low cost. Voice pipes are unaffected by a complete electrical power loss or by an Electromagnetic pulse

. Warships built as late as the 1950s continued to incorporate voicepipes alongside more advanced technology.

Maritime use

Voice pipes, the maritime term, served to transmit reports from lookout positions aloft to the deck and from the bridge to the steering position and engine room

. These were somewhat larger in diameter than the domestic version and were often covered in sound absorbent material to increase their efficiency. About 1780, one captain removed a canvas voice pipe installed by an imaginative midshipman

 saying he was sure the topmen would “use it for an improper purpose”.

One disadvantage of voice pipes is that they may breach the integrity of watertight spaces. This led to the introduction of shut-off valves on both ends of voicepipes to prevent water from a flooded compartment from entering other compartments via its voicepipes.

Permanently fitted, rigid voice pipes are still in use and are generally covered with heavy lids to avoid ingress of water. The speaker has to place the mouth in the "horn" or bell-shaped end of the pipe and the receiver has to 'bend an ear' to hear what is being said.

Voice pipes have generally been replaced by sound powered telephones. Even on modern ships, however, they may still be found linking wheelhouse and binnacle for communication of magnetic compass heading to the helmsman in the event of a blackout.

Domestic use

In domestic applications, voicepipes were smaller and referred to as "speaking tubes". The ends of the tube were often flexible for convenience of use. The speaking tube supplemented the array of remotely controlled hand bells that were operated in the upstairs rooms and rang in the servant's quarters in even modest houses in the 19th century. The phrase "get on the horn" and "give him a blow" as well as the use of "blower" as a synonym for "telephone" are generally accepted as having their origin in this feature of speaking tubes.

Speaking tubes were employed in some offices, with whistles at either end and were therefore also known as whistling tubes. Several speaking tubes could be hung from the edge of a desk to communicate with different locations.

Speaking tubes were also used in fine automobiles, allowing communication between the separate passenger and driver's compartments when desired.

Playgrounds

Today, the principle of the speaking tube can be found on certain playground equipment, which employ tubing connecting soundhorns or other speaking boxes to allow voices to travel to separate points, for the amusement of the children.
